Abstract
Microchip-laser-pumped optical parametric generators have been packaged in 10-cm-long × 2.5-cm-diameter stainless-steel cans. These devices convert the 1.064-µm output of the laser into radiation at preselected wavelengths between 1.4 and 4.3 µm with quantum efficiencies >40%, resulting in mid-ir pulses of <200-ps duration with peak signal powers >140 kW. The optical head includes a heater that can be used to temperature tune the devices over several 10s to 100s of nm.
